The ingredients needed to prepare Pantua (A Bengali dessert):
  1. Take 1 cup boiled sweet potato
  2. Use 2 tbsp semolina
  3. Use 4 tbsp all purpose flour / oats powder
  4. Take as required Oil for frying
  5. Get 1 cup jaggery
  6. You need Pinch salt
  7. You need 1 1/2 cup water
  8. Take 1/2 tbsp baking soda
  9. Provide 1/2 tbsp cardamom powder
Steps to make Pantua (A Bengali dessert):
  1. Take a mixing bowl and add mashed sweet potato, semolina, flour, salt, baking soda and mix it (don't use any water) and prepare a dough. Rest it for 15 mins.
  2. Take a saucepan and add jaggery and water, bring it to a boil and add cardamom powder and switch off the stove.
  3. Now prepare small balls from the dough and deep fry them in a low to medium flame till they turn brown in colour.
  4. Add the fried balls to the jaggery syrup. Rest them for 1hour. - Yummy pantuas are ready.

Pantuva is a very popular traditional sweet of Bengal. Learn how to make/prepare Pantua by following this easy recipe. During the Durga Puja celebrations, this dessert is served during social gatherings. The sweet tooth of Bengalis, as well as the variety of sweets and desserts available in the region, is astounding.
